> Okay, I see that this is in the original code. Consider them as
> suggestions for additional changes.
>
> And briefly looking into the rest of the code the recommendation is to
> split this and perhaps other patches to smaller logical pieces.
>
> Also, try to organize your series in groups each of them respectively
> represents the following
> 1) fixes (can be backported, usually contain Fixes tag to the culprit commit);
> 2) preparatory refactoring patches / cleanups;
> 3) new features.
>
